Product Description
Lutron RMJS-PNE-DV Vive PowPak Phase Select Dimming Module is a remote-mount RF phase dimmer for 120/277 V~ systems that works standalone or as part of a Lutron Vive network. With PRO LED+ technology for forward- or reverse-phase control down to 1%, Clear Connect – Type A RF, and plenum-rated construction, it delivers dependable dimming for classrooms, conference rooms, restaurants, lobbies, and retail spaces.
RMJS-PNE-DV Vive PowPak Phase Select Dimming Module
Brand: Lutron
- Voltage: 120/277 V~, 50/60 Hz
- Phase mode: Reverse-phase default; selectable to forward-phase
- RF: Clear Connect – Type A, 431–437 MHz
- Controls supported: Up to 10 Pico remotes, 10 Radio Powr Savr occupancy/vacancy sensors, 1 daylight sensor
- Dimming range: to 1% (driver dependent)
- Mounting: Standard metal 4"×4" box; 2.125" min depth (extension ring recommended)
- Range: ~60 ft line-of-sight / ~30 ft through walls
- Plenum rated: Yes
- Standby power: ~650 mW typ.
- Operating environment: 32–104 °F (0–40 °C), ≤90% RH, indoor

Enhanced Specifications
Technical Specs
System | Standalone or Vive wireless lighting control |
Input Voltage / Frequency | 120/277 V~, 50/60 Hz |
Wireless | Clear Connect – Type A, 431.0–437.0 MHz |
Dimming Method | Forward or Reverse phase (selectable; reverse-phase default) |
Controls / Sensors | Up to 10 Pico remotes, 10 occupancy/vacancy sensors, 1 daylight sensor |
Minimum Load | 0 W |
Physical Specs
Mounting | Metal 4"×4" junction box (device fully installed in box); 2.125" minimum depth; extension ring recommended |
Dimensions (module) | Approx. 4.53" × 4.53" face; ~1.90" body depth |
Wiring | Hot (black), Dimmed Hot (red), Neutral (white), Ground (screw); power leads 14 AWG |
Plenum Rated | Yes; for use in environmental air spaces |
Performance Specs (Selected Ratings)
120 V~ Load Type | Phase | Max Rating |
---|---|---|
LED drivers | Reverse | 450 VAF |
LED lamps (integral driver) | Reverse | 450 VAF |
Lutron Hi-lume 2-wire | Forward | 3 A (≤13 drivers) |
Incandescent / Halogen | Either | 450 W |
ELV | Reverse | 450 W |
2-Wire Fluorescent | Forward | 400 VAF |
MLV / Neon / Cold-cathode | Forward | 400 VAF (≈320 W) |
277 V~ Load Type | Phase | Max Rating |
---|---|---|
LED lamps (integral driver) | Reverse | 450 VAF |
Incandescent / Halogen | Either | 450 W |
ELV | Reverse | 450 W |
Fluorescent (Tu-Wire / Mark X) | Forward | 400 VAF |
MLV / Neon / Cold-cathode | Forward | 400 VAF (≈320 W) |
Forward-phase LED at 277 V~ | — | Not supported (use PHPM/other interface) |
Compliance & Safety
Listings | cULus 508, FCC/IC Class B; NOM (MX). EM model additionally CSA 22.2 No.141-15. |
NEMA | SSL 7A-2015 compliant |
Use Restrictions | Output must not control receptacles; connect directly to the load; do not switch output with breakers. |

Installation Tips
- Use a metal 4"×4" box (2.125" min depth). Add an extension ring for extra wiring space; fully recess the body in the box.
- Plan RF layout: keep associated sensors/remotes within ~60 ft line-of-sight or ~30 ft through walls of the PowPak.
- Select phase mode: leave reverse-phase for most LEDs; switch to forward-phase for MLV, some drivers, or when using PHPM interfaces.
- Trim levels: set low-end (0–45%) and high-end (down to 55%) to stabilize low light and cap maximum output.
- Observe wiring: Hot (black), Dimmed Hot (red), Neutral (white), Ground (green screw). Output must feed the load directly.
FAQ
What does “Phase Select” mean on RMJS-PNE-DV?
It ships in reverse-phase mode for optimal LED performance, and can be changed to forward-phase via button presses or the Vive app.
How many wireless devices can I pair to one module?
Up to 10 Pico remotes, 10 Radio Powr Savr occupancy/vacancy sensors, and 1 daylight sensor per module.
What are the typical RF range limits?
Approximately 60 ft (18 m) line-of-sight or 30 ft (9 m) through walls between the module and associated controls.
Does it support 277 V forward-phase LED loads?
No. Forward-phase LED at 277 V~ requires an interface such as a PHPM device; otherwise use reverse-phase loads.
Is the unit plenum rated?
Yes. It is plenum rated for use in environmental air spaces.
Will my settings survive a power outage?
Yes. The device features 10-year power failure memory and will return to the previous light level after power is restored.
Can I get 0–10 V control from this device?
Use an external 0–10 V interface (e.g., GRX-TVI) when 0–10 V control is required.
What’s the difference between RMJS-PNE-DV and RMJS-PNE-DV-EM?
The EM version adds emergency lighting behavior and listings; it forces full output during emergency operation per sequence of operation.
